The nursery, which has a Good Ofsted rating from its inspection on 7 March 2022, creates an inclusive, family-oriented environment where children happily settle into well-established routines and build strong bonds with staff. Children benefit from an effective balance of enjoyable adult-led activities and child-initiated play, fostering their sense of belonging and self-esteem through abundant encouragement and praise.
All children, including those with special educational needs and/or disabilities, make good progress from their starting points. The well-resourced outdoor classroom offers numerous opportunities for exploration and curious learning.
Children engage in imaginative role play and staff effectively extend their understanding of the world, including through growing and harvesting fruit and vegetables. This helps children understand where their food comes from and expands their knowledge of growth.
Staff are sensitive to children's needs, providing a calming and nurturing environment especially for babies. The nursery also promotes healthy habits, such as handwashing and provides nutritious home-cooked meals.
Sunshine Day Nursery establishes strong links with local schools, inviting teachers to visit children before they start school to ensure smooth transitions. Staff are dedicated and passionate about achieving high standards of care and learning while fostering an inclusive and family-oriented ethos.
